Featured Dishes
Max’s Fried Chicken
The home-cooked, Sarap to the Bones, Fried Chicken that puts us on the map. Always made to order and best enjoyed with Banana Ketchup and Worcestershire Sauce.
Max’s Crispy Pata
(Crispy Pork Hock) Premium pork hock simmered in a special marinade and deep fried to perfection. No celebration is complete without this trademark Max’s dish. Served with soy-vinegar dipping sauce.
Kare-Kare
(Beef Peanut Stew) Beef shank and oxtail with vegetables simmered in thick peanut sauce, served with shrimp paste on the side. A native delicacy.
Max’s Bulalo
(Beef Shank Broth) Tasty clear broth with tender osso bucco and generous portions of vegetables.
Laing
Spicy taro leaves simmered in coconut milk with ground shrimp and pork.
Filipino Pork Barbecue Skewers
Marinated in a special tangy, mildly sweet and spicy sauce and speared in a bamboo skewer and grilled to perfection.
